Smarter, safer, prepared: Why tactical tools belong in daily life

Story By: Philipina Badu

For years, tactical tools carried a certain stereotype. They were often seen on a police officer’s utility belt or tucked away in a dad’s garage drawer. But today, that image has changed.

Tactical gear is no longer just for law enforcement or survival enthusiasts; it has found a place in everyday life for students, young professionals, and anyone who values preparedness in daily life.

The Everyday Appeal of Tactical Gear

Tactical tools are built for durability, functionality, and versatility. These qualities make them valuable far beyond their original uses. For example, a compact multi-tool isn’t just for field repairs; it’s also perfect for opening packages, tightening screws, or handling small household emergencies.

Even simple tools like reliable lighting have grown out of their tactical roots. High-powered flashlights, once exclusive to police officers, are now favourites among hikers, travellers, and urban residents. They offer not just brightness, but also peace of mind when navigating dark streets or dealing with power outages.

Preparedness Is Practical, Not Paranoid

Carrying tactical tools doesn’t mean you’re expecting disaster; it simply means staying prepared for life’s everyday challenges. Think about these common scenarios:

  • Struggling to see in a dim parking garage
  • Needing to cut off a stubborn tag or string
  • Facing a dead phone in an unfamiliar location
  • Walking home at night, wanting a little extra security.

While each scenario is minor, together they highlight how tactical gear can bridge the gap between inconvenience and confidence.

The Safety Factor

Safety is a key reason tactical gear has gone mainstream. According to the Bureau of Justice Statistics, over 37 million Americans aged 12 and up experienced some form of personal victimisation in 2022. That doesn’t mean everyone should live in fear, but it does highlight the value of tools that enhance your sense of security.

Carrying something simple like a sturdy flashlight, portable charger, or pocket tool can make each day feel safer and more manageable. It’s about empowerment, not alarm.

Tactical Gear for Modern Life

Tactical gear adapts easily to everyday lifestyles. You don’t need to be a survivalist to benefit from a few smart items. Some of the most useful tools for everyday life include:

  • Flashlights: Compact, powerful, and ideal for night walks or emergencies.
  • Multi-tools: Handy for quick fixes and small enough to fit in a pocket or bag.
  • Durable bags or backpacks: Designed for endurance, perfect for daily commuting.
  • Portable chargers: Keep your devices powered when outlets aren’t available.
  • First aid kits: Slimmed-down versions for travel, work, or your car.

These practical items aren’t about making a statement—they’re about making life easier.
